Cupido
Cupido symbolizes love, desire, and attraction, often depicted as a winged child with a bow and arrows. His arrows are said to inspire romantic feelings, representing the unpredictable and powerful nature of love.

Symbolism of Cupid:

General Meaning:
Cupid is the Roman god of desire, erotic love, attraction, and affection. He is often depicted as a winged child carrying a bow and arrows, which symbolize the power of love and desire. His arrows can inspire both love and aversion, representing the unpredictable nature of romantic feelings.

Types of Arrows::
Cupid is said to carry two types of arrows:

Arrow Type Effects:
Golden Arrows: Cause deep love and attraction
Lead Arrows: Induce aversion or indifference to love

Cultural Significance::
Cupido's image is widely recognized in modern culture, especially during Valentine's Day. He embodies the idea that love can strike suddenly and unexpectedly, often referred to as "love at first sight." This playful and mischievous aspect of Cupid highlights the chaotic and exciting nature of romantic relationships.

Historical Context::
In ancient mythology, Cupido's origins are intertwined with themes of desire and procreation. His mother, Venus, represents both love and beauty, while his father, Mars, symbolizes war. This duality reflects the complex relationship between love and conflict, suggesting that desire can lead to both joy and turmoil.

Cupido's symbolism continues to evolve, but he remains a powerful representation of love's enchanting and sometimes tumultuous nature.
